Product Description

The FLUKE Power Quality Recorder is a power analyzer designed for single and three-phase systems. It features an IP50 rating and a sampling rate of 10.24 kHz, with a current capacity of 1,000 A. This NIST Traceable unit has no display and is identified by manufacturer part number FLUKE-1760 US.

Frequently Asked Questions

What is the FLUKE Power Quality Recorder used for?

The FLUKE Power Quality Recorder is used for analyzing power quality on single and three-phase electrical systems. It captures voltage and current disturbances, harmonics, and transients at a 10.24 kHz sampling rate, making it suitable for industrial plant troubleshooting, utility monitoring, and compliance testing.

What are the specifications of the FLUKE Power Quality Recorder?

The FLUKE Power Quality Recorder (MPN FLUKE-1760 US) is a NIST Traceable unit with an IP50 rating, a sampling rate of 10.24 kHz, and a current capacity of 1,000 A. It has no display and is designed for single and three-phase applications. The brand is FLUKE.
